How to Prevent Domestic plumbing Emergencies: A Home owners Guide Plumbing emergencies could be disastrous, causing extensive harm to your house and leaving you using a hefty repair expenses. The great news can be that many plumbing emergencies may be avoided with some proactive methods. By acquiring a few basic steps, you can conserve yourself the stress, inconvenience, and expenditure of dealing with a plumbing related disaster. So, let's dive into some practical tips on how to prevent plumbing emergencies and keep your home working smoothly. 1. Frequently Inspect your Plumbing related Program: Take the time to aesthetically inspect your domestic plumbing system regularly. Appear for signals of leaks, such as wet spots, mold, or musty smells. Check for water discolorations on wall space or ceilings and pay out interest to any strange sounds coming from your pipes. By getting these problems early on, you may avoid major plumbing related complications down the road. 2. Mind What Goes Down the Drain: Be mindful of what you allow to move down your drains. Avoid pouring grease, essential oil, or espresso grounds down the kitchen sink, as these substances can clog your pipes. Use strainers in your drains to capture hair, food contaminants, and other particles. Additionally, consider using a drain cleaner on a regular basis to maintain your pipes very clear and prevent blockages. 3. Protect your Pipes from Freezing: Freezing temps may wreak havoc on your domestic plumbing system, causing pipes to burst and ensuing in significant water damage. To prevent this, insulate your pipes during the colder months. Make use of foam pipe insulation sleeves or heat tape to protect subjected pipes. Disconnect and drain outdoor tubes before the winter occurs to prevent freezing in outdoor faucets. 4. Maintain Water Pressure: High water pressure might appear like a great thing, but it may actually put stress on your pipes and lead to plumbing related emergencies. Tap washers Make use of a pressure measure to measure your water pressure, and if it's over 80 psi, consider installing a pressure regulator. This basic gadget will help protect your pipes from extreme pressure and potential leaks. 5. End up being Cautious with Chemical substance Drain Cleaners: While they may provide a quick fix for a blocked drain, chemical substance drain cleaners can cause harm to your pipes over period. Shower repair The severe chemicals can erode the pipes and business lead to leakages or even total pipe failing. Rather, opt for natural alternatives such as cooking soda pop and vinegar, or call a professional plumber to safely unclog your drains. 6. Routine Regular Plumbing related Maintenance: Simply like any other program in your home, your plumbing needs regular maintenance to stay in top form. Outside taps Hire a professional plumber to conduct a thorough inspection of your plumbing program at least once a 12 months. They may identify any potential issues early on and help to make necessary maintenance or replacements, saving you from future emergencies. 7. Understand When to Contact a Professional: While it's great to be proactive in preventing plumbing emergencies, occasionally the experience of a professional plumber can be needed. If you're encountering recurring problems or suspect a more significant problem, don't hesitate to call a respected plumber. They possess the knowledge, equipment, and knowledge to handle any plumbing emergency effectively and effectively. By following these tips and getting proactive in taking treatment of your domestic plumbing system, you may significantly decrease the risk of domestic plumbing emergencies in your house. Remember, avoidance is often better than dealing with the aftermath of a catastrophe. So, make plumbing maintenance a priority and enjoy the tranquility of mind that comes with a well-functioning plumbing system.
